Transaction 4d0aa0dfca577562152f7811af0262fdbf89be59f1a72d92e13e1f9a2c615702
1 Input
1 Output
-
4d0aa0dfca577562152f7811af0262fdbf89be59f1a72d92e13e1f9a2c615702:0
- value
- 1066767
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50d6ba4967e27c459de76d84d80a7d11e594e9ee OP_EQUAL
- address
- 394TDRxaNgL4zpqkjyRFC6AHma71rEqJaV